Chicago Cubs

The Cubs made a number of upgrades to their lineup this offseason, but third base remains unsettled as the team heads into spring training. Patrick Wisdom (3B, CHC) started the majority of the games at the position last season, and most likely will occupy the hot corner to begin the new campaign. The bigger question is can he hold on to the job as he has managed ct% marks of just 55 and 61 in the last two seasons. While his power is legitimate (212 and 174 PX past two seasons), he is the definition of an empty power bat (career .301 OBA).
